Mettre en MAJUSCULE sur Excel : Le guide complet
Excel est un outil puissant pour la gestion de données, et la mise en forme du texte est une partie essentielle de ce processus. Convertir du texte en majuscules est une tâche courante, et heureusement, Excel propose plusieurs méthodes pour y parvenir. Explorons ces méthodes en détail.
Pourquoi utiliser les majuscules dans Excel ?
L'utilisation des majuscules dans Excel peut servir à plusieurs fins :
- Uniformisation des données : Assurer une présentation cohérente des données, par exemple pour les noms de produits ou les adresses.
- Amélioration de la lisibilité : Mettre en évidence certains éléments ou titres.
- Respect des normes : Se conformer aux exigences de présentation spécifiques à un secteur ou une entreprise.
- Préparation à l'impression : Créer des rapports et des documents professionnels.
Méthode 1 : La fonction MAJUSCULE
La fonction MAJUSCULE est la méthode la plus simple et la plus directe pour convertir du texte en majuscules dans Excel. Cette fonction prend une chaîne de texte en argument et renvoie la même chaîne, mais entièrement en majuscules.
Syntaxe de la fonction MAJUSCULE
La syntaxe de la fonction MAJUSCULE est la suivante :
=MAJUSCULE(texte)
Où texte est la cellule contenant le texte à convertir.
Exemple d'utilisation
- Sélectionnez une cellule vide où vous souhaitez afficher le texte en majuscules.
- Tapez la formule
=MAJUSCULE(A1), en remplaçantA1par la référence de la cellule contenant le texte à convertir. Par exemple, si le texte "bonjour" se trouve dans la cellule A1, la formule sera=MAJUSCULE(A1). - Appuyez sur Entrée. La cellule affichera le texte en majuscules ("BONJOUR").
Astuce: Vous pouvez étendre cette formule à d'autres cellules en faisant glisser le coin inférieur droit de la cellule contenant la formule vers le bas. Cela copiera la formule et ajustera automatiquement les références de cellules.
Avantages et inconvénients
- Avantages :
- Simple et rapide à utiliser.
- Facile à comprendre pour les débutants.
- Inconvénients :
- Nécessite une colonne supplémentaire pour afficher le résultat.
- Le texte original n'est pas modifié.
Méthode 2 : La fonction VBA (Visual Basic for Applications)
VBA offre une approche plus flexible pour manipuler le texte dans Excel. Vous pouvez créer une fonction personnalisée pour convertir du texte en majuscules directement dans la cellule d'origine ou dans une autre cellule.
Création d'une fonction VBA personnalisée
- Ouvrez l'éditeur VBA : Appuyez sur
Alt + F11. - Insérez un nouveau module : Dans l'éditeur VBA, allez dans
Insertion>Module. - Copiez et collez le code VBA suivant :
Function ConvertirEnMajuscules(texte As String) As String
ConvertirEnMajuscules = UCase(texte)
End Function
- Fermez l'éditeur VBA.
Utilisation de la fonction VBA
Maintenant que vous avez créé la fonction VBA, vous pouvez l'utiliser comme n'importe quelle autre fonction Excel.
- Sélectionnez une cellule vide où vous souhaitez afficher le texte en majuscules.
- Tapez la formule
=ConvertirEnMajuscules(A1), en remplaçantA1par la référence de la cellule contenant le texte à convertir. - Appuyez sur Entrée. La cellule affichera le texte en majuscules.
Exemple: Si la cellule A1 contient le texte "excel", la formule =ConvertirEnMajuscules(A1) affichera "EXCEL".
Avantages et inconvénients
- Avantages :
- Plus flexible que la fonction
MAJUSCULE. - Permet de créer des fonctions personnalisées pour des besoins spécifiques.
- Plus flexible que la fonction
- Inconvénients :
- Nécessite des connaissances en VBA.
- Peut être plus complexe pour les débutants.
Méthode 3 : Power Query (Transformer et Nettoyer les données)
Power Query est un outil puissant intégré à Excel qui permet de transformer et de nettoyer les données. Il peut également être utilisé pour convertir du texte en majuscules.
Utilisation de Power Query pour convertir en majuscules
- Sélectionnez les données que vous souhaitez convertir en majuscules.
- Allez dans l'onglet Données et cliquez sur
A partir d'un tableau/plage. - Dans l'éditeur Power Query, sélectionnez la colonne contenant le texte.
- Cliquez sur Transformer >
Format>MAJUSCULE. - Cliquez sur Fermer et charger pour charger les données transformées dans une nouvelle feuille de calcul ou dans la feuille existante.
Astuce: Power Query conserve l'historique des transformations, ce qui vous permet de revenir en arrière et de modifier les étapes si nécessaire.
Avantages et inconvénients
- Avantages :
- Idéal pour transformer des ensembles de données volumineux.
- Conserve l'historique des transformations.
- Inconvénients :
- Peut être plus complexe pour les débutants.
- Nécessite de charger les données dans Power Query.
Méthode 4 : Copier-Coller Spécial avec le Bloc-notes
Cette méthode astucieuse utilise le Bloc-notes comme intermédiaire pour convertir le texte en majuscules.
Étapes pour utiliser le Bloc-notes
- Copiez les cellules contenant le texte que vous voulez mettre en majuscules.
- Collez le texte dans le Bloc-notes.
- Sélectionnez tout le texte dans le Bloc-notes (Ctrl+A).
- Appuyez sur Maj+F3 (ou utilisez un outil de conversion de texte en ligne) pour mettre le texte en majuscules.
- Copiez le texte en majuscules du Bloc-notes.
- Collez le texte dans les cellules Excel souhaitées.
Note: Cette méthode est utile si vous ne voulez pas utiliser de formules ou de VBA.
Avantages et inconvénients
- Avantages :
- Simple et rapide pour une conversion unique.
- Pas besoin de formules ou de VBA.
- Inconvénients :
- Moins pratique pour les conversions répétitives.
- Nécessite un logiciel externe (Bloc-notes).
Erreurs courantes à éviter
- Oublier de mettre à jour les formules : Si vous modifiez le texte original, assurez-vous de mettre à jour les formules
MAJUSCULEou VBA pour refléter les changements. - Utiliser la mauvaise méthode : Choisissez la méthode la plus adaptée à vos besoins et à votre niveau de compétence.
- Ne pas tester les formules : Vérifiez toujours que les formules fonctionnent correctement avant de les appliquer à l'ensemble de vos données.
Conseils et astuces pour optimiser la mise en MAJUSCULE sur Excel
- Utilisez des noms de plages : Pour faciliter la gestion des formules, vous pouvez définir des noms de plages pour les cellules contenant le texte à convertir.
- Créez des macros : Si vous devez effectuer la même conversion à plusieurs reprises, vous pouvez créer une macro pour automatiser le processus.
- Explorez les options de mise en forme conditionnelle : Vous pouvez utiliser la mise en forme conditionnelle pour mettre en évidence les cellules contenant du texte en majuscules.
- Combinez les fonctions : N'hésitez pas à combiner la fonction
MAJUSCULEavec d'autres fonctions Excel pour des transformations plus complexes.
Conclusion
La mise en MAJUSCULE sur Excel est une tâche simple mais essentielle pour la gestion et la présentation des données. Que vous choisissiez d'utiliser la fonction MAJUSCULE, VBA, Power Query ou le Bloc-notes, vous avez maintenant toutes les clés en main pour convertir votre texte en majuscules de manière efficace et professionnelle. N'hésitez pas à expérimenter les différentes méthodes pour trouver celle qui convient le mieux à vos besoins et à votre flux de travail.
En maîtrisant ces techniques, vous gagnerez du temps, améliorerez la qualité de vos feuilles de calcul et impressionnerez vos collègues avec votre expertise Excel. Alors, à vos feuilles de calcul et transformez ce texte en MAJUSCULES !